2013 Ford Explorer limited 4WD 3.5L became undriveable in a matter of 4 days. It started as a squeal as I accelerated from a stop and quickly escalated to lurching, pulsating and bumping at all speeds. Mechanic initially thought it was a caliper that was locked up but when I brought it back 2 days later after the problem persisted and worsened he realized that the transfer case was faulty. He noted that Ford is notorious for faulty transfer cases and horrible warranties that end before the parts go. I'm told that my vehicle could lock up at any moment and cause me to not be able to react putting my families safety and those around me in danger. Help please! I'm told this is a common issue and not isolated to my vehicle. Multiple phone calls to Ford have me on hold for 15+ minutes with no sound and then phone call ends without the chance to talk to a representative. My vehicle had roughly 94,000 miles at the time. Repair cost was estimated between $3,000 - $5,000.

Engine was revving and jerking in to the next gear while accelerating the first time after starting the car. After the first cycle through gears, the issue no longer happened. While being a 2013, the vehicle has only 36,500 miles on it. The vehicle requires replacement of valve body and selenoid body due to the seals in the direct clutch being "destroyed." The transmission had to be completely taken apart to find the cause, costing nearly $4,000 in repairs.
